HENRIETTA TEMPLE By Benjamin Disraeli TO THE COUNT ALFRED D’ORSAY THESE VOLUMES ARE INSCRIBED BY HIS AFFECTIONATE FRIEND.

Some Account of the Family of Armine, and Especially of Sir Ferdinand and of Sir Ratcliffe. THE family of Armine entered England with William the Norman.

Ralph d’Armyn was standard-bearer of the Conqueror, and shared prodigally in the plunder, as appears by Doomsday Book.
